In one sentence

If you choose to fulfill orders through Kodiak Decorated Products (our first-party POD service), the cost of producing and shipping those physical goods is charged directly to your Stripe-stored payment method — never to a customer, and never bundled with your Shopify app subscription.

The two billing rails

BrandLift uses two completely separate billing channels.

Rail 1

App Subscription

Monthly subscription for the BrandLift app.

  • • Processed via Shopify Billing API
  • • Plans: Basic $39, Scale $79, Enterprise $299
  • • Appears on your Shopify invoice
  • • 14-day free trial

Rail 2

Kodiak POD Fulfillment

Per-order production + shipping cost (only if you use Kodiak POD).

  • • Processed via Stripe
  • • Charged when an order enters production
  • • Optional — you can use the app without ever using Kodiak POD
  • • Same model as Printify, Printful, Gooten

A failed Kodiak POD charge does not affect your Shopify subscription status. A canceled Shopify subscription does not cancel any in-flight Kodiak POD orders.

Why Stripe for fulfillment costs?

Shopify's Billing API is designed for app subscription fees and usage-based software charges. Physical product fulfillment requires capabilities that fall outside that scope:

  • Per-order, variable-amount charges (product cost × quantity + shipping)
  • Multiple payment methods on file with merchant-selectable default
  • Real-time charge confirmation that gates production start
  • Configurable dunning sequences and automatic retry logic for failed payments
  • Refund processing tied to specific order line items

Stripe's PaymentIntent API supports all of these natively. This is the same approach used by every major POD platform integrated with Shopify, and is explicitly permitted under Shopify App Store Section 5.5.3 (charges for goods and services not provided by the app itself).

How a Kodiak POD charge works

  1. 1An order containing a Kodiak POD product arrives in your Shopify store.
  2. 2BrandLift creates a corresponding Kodiak order with status pending.
  3. 3You review the production cost breakdown (product cost, quantity, shipping) inside the app.
  4. 4You click "Pay & Start Production" — or, if you've enabled auto-charge, the system charges automatically.
  5. 5Stripe charges your saved payment method for the exact server-calculated amount.
  6. 6On success, the order enters production at our Green Bay, WI facility. On failure, you're notified and dunning begins.
  7. 7You receive a Stripe receipt and can download a PDF invoice from the app's Invoices tab.

Security & PCI compliance

BrandLift is PCI-compliant under Stripe's SAQ-A integration model. No cardholder data ever touches our servers.

What we store

  • • Stripe Customer ID
  • • Stripe Payment Method ID (a token, not a card number)
  • • Charge amount, status, timestamps
  • • Last 4 digits of card (display only)

What we never store

  • • Full card numbers
  • • CVV / CVC codes
  • • Full expiration dates
  • • Anything that increases PCI scope

All API communication is over TLS 1.2+. All Stripe webhooks are signature-verified. Charge calculations happen server-side; the client never submits a dollar amount.

How to enroll

Kodiak POD is opt-in. Nothing is charged to Stripe until you explicitly enable Kodiak fulfillment and approve your first order.

  1. Install BrandLift Product Personalizer from the Shopify App Store.
  2. Open the app and navigate to Settings → Kodiak POD.
  3. Click Enable Kodiak Fulfillment and accept the Kodiak POD terms.
  4. Add a payment method via the embedded Stripe Elements form.
  5. Choose your default card and configure auto-charge preferences (off by default).

You can disable Kodiak POD at any time from the same settings page. Saved payment methods can be removed individually.

Refunds, disputes, and support

Refunds for production defects, shipping damage, or order errors are issued via Stripe and reflected in the app within minutes of processing. Disputes (chargebacks) are handled per Stripe's standard process; affected orders are flagged in the app immediately upon webhook receipt.
